About Brookside
Brookside School is a vibrant and caring learning community serving about 275 students in grades TK–5. Our dedicated teachers and staff are passionate about nurturing the whole child: academically, socially, and emotionally, so that every student feels seen, valued, and supported.
As the home of the Ross Valley School District’s K–2 and 3–5 Special Day Classes, Brookside takes great pride in fostering inclusion and belonging for all learners. We believe every child brings unique strengths and perspectives that enrich our school community.
Students at Brookside thrive through engaging opportunities that spark curiosity and connection. Lunchtime clubs like Leadership League, Green Team, Drawing Club, and Imagination Block Builders give students a chance to explore interests, make friends, and build leadership skills.
A highlight of each week is our Community Time on Wednesday afternoons, when the entire school gathers to celebrate heritage months, participate in Culture of Belonging lessons, engages in activities with their buddy classes or enjoys student-led assemblies that showcase our amazing Brookside students.
